For over 20 years Grandma Lee's Bakery Cafe® has been serving delicious home-made sandwiches, soups, chili, and other special hot entrees.

Using Grandma Lee's Bakery Cafe's own premium quality mixes and special recipes, our bakers start in the early hours of each morning baking breads, muffins, sweets, and all of our other delicious goods. As well, our prep staff is hard at work chopping the freshest vegetables and slicing the highest quality meats for our homemade sandwiches, soups, chili and other hot entrees so they are ready for our customers, made fresh every day.

Ordered a very simple Caesar salad, which was decently priced; not super expensive, but not as cheap as a homemade salad. The staff was very friendly, super polite, warm and kind. The salad took a little bit of time to prepare, but I didn’t really mind the wait. The salad was disappointing, though. The lettuce was washed, but definitely not dried; which made the croutons a little soggy, and watering down the sauce. There were some pieces of lettuce that were sub-par, and browned. The sauce was just thrown on top; making it hard to mix all in. No complaints about the bacon bits and Parmesan. It’s not a bad place at all; but the salad is just something I’d stay away from next time.
